University Information Located in North Carolina’s third largest city, UNC Greensboro is among the most diverse, learner‑centered public research universities in the state, with 18,000 students in eight colleges and schools pursuing more than 150 areas of undergraduate and over 200 areas of graduate study. UNCG continues to be recognized nationally for academic excellence, access, and affordability. UNCG is ranked No. 1 most affordable institution in North Carolina for net cost by the N.Y. Times and No. 1 in North Carolina for social mobility by The Wall Street Journal — helping first‑generation and lower‑income students find paths to prosperity. Designated an Innovation and Economic Prosperity University by the Association of Public and Land‑grant Universities, UNCG is a community‑engaged research institution with a portfolio of more than $67 M in research and creative activity. The University’s 2,600 staff help create an annual economic impact for the Piedmont Triad region in excess of $1B.

Primary Purpose of the Organizational Unit The Kinesiology Department (https://kin.uncg.edu/) has 27 full‑time faculty in the sub‑disciplines of Applied Neuromechanics, Athletic Training, Exercise Physiology, Sport & Exercise Psychology, Pedagogical Kinesiology, and Sports Medicine. The department is one of ten departments or programs in the School of Health and Human Sciences (https://hhs.uncg.edu/ ) at UNCG. Kinesiology faculty have a history of excellence in teaching, scholarship, and professional service, and the doctoral program was highly ranked in the most recent (2019, 2023) National Academy of Kinesiology national rankings of doctoral programs in kinesiology. The department is located in a modern facility with state‑of‑the‑art laboratory facilities and access to extensive classroom space. Kinesiology is the 5th largest department at UNCG serving approximately 700 undergraduates and 175 graduate students. The department offers B.S., M.S., M.S.A.T., and Ph.D. degrees on campus, as well as an online Ed.D. and M.S. in Sport and Exercise Psychology. Position Summary We are seeking an Academic Professional Track Assistant/Associate Professor to serve as the Physical Activity Instructional Program Coordinator for the Department of Kinesiology. This is a 9‑month appointment with the potential to teach summer classes. The Academic Professional Track offers non‑tenured rankings of Assistant Professor through Professor, with an emphasis on teaching and other professional responsibilities. Appointments are renewable.

Responsibilities

Teaching departmental courses (e.g., Strength Training and Conditioning, Lifetime Wellness, Physical Activity Instruction, Exercise Prescription) and physical activity courses.

Coordination of the physical activity instructional program (e.g., scheduling, equipment management).

Onboarding, training, and supervision of roughly 12–15 graduate assistants teaching physical activity courses in the department at the beginning of the fall semester.

Advising undergraduate students with semester course selections and planning their path to graduation.

Engagement in departmental, university, and community service is expected. In particular, the candidate is expected to develop strong working relationships with other physical activity‑related entities across the University (e.g., athletics, campus recreation, student and employee wellness programs).

Minimum Qualifications

The candidate must hold a doctorate degree in kinesiology or a related area.

Preferred Qualifications

Experience organizing and promoting community‑ and/or institution‑based physical activity programs is preferred.

Special consideration may be given to individuals who can teach human anatomy/physiology as well as those with certifications from the American College of Sports Medicine, National Strength and Conditioning Association, and/or other reputable fitness‑oriented organizations.
